We love when famous people we love love other famous people we love, ya dig? So when we read that Donald Glover decided to write TV because of Tina Fey, we were all aflutter. It’s extra adorable when you consider that Donald Glover started writing for 30 Rock straight out of college — which, first of all, BRO how did you do that, but second of all, means that Donald Glover’s first experience in the entertainment industry under Tina Fey’s wing inspired him to carry on with it. As anybody in the entertainment industry will tell you, veeeeery few of us are so lucky to start off working for somebody like Tina Fey. Most of us start off working for somebody like Miranda Priestley.

In an interview with Wired, when asked what made him want to start writing for television, Donald’s answer was super sweet and candid.

“I decided I wanted to write for television because of Tina [Fey]. She was always so happy, and I was like, I want to be happy like that too.”
